Transaction 4633d6c786b85d4ecf1bd56e290cfc8176a0ce2ae1e1f0471b178cbdfd12df4a

2 Input
1 Outputs
  • 4633d6c786b85d4ecf1bd56e290cfc8176a0ce2ae1e1f0471b178cbdfd12df4a:0
  • value  17655100
    address  1EMvduVb7RhVq9utatKXvrZxs4ZoEM7b5P